Final Fantasy series
Zelda series
Mega Man series
Super Mario series
Mortal Kombat series

I played FF1 back on NES and loved that game along with Dragon Warrior when I was a kid. Then FF2 came out for SNES and omg LOVED it. Then 3, 7, etc they just kept getting better. 8 I didn't like, 9 I loved, 10 was ok. I became a manic after I played 10 and downloaded the roms to the JPN ones and bought all the old carts and CDs, including the GB ones. I've played all of them many times. FF4 and 6 (2 and 3 SNES) are my favorites. I've played those 2 so many times it's sickening hehe. My name "Kluya" on FFXI is from FF4 (Cecil and Golbezs dad).

Zelda is just hawt. I liked the game play so much on the first one, and the others never let me down. I remember 2 being very hard when I was a kid. I still to this day haven't beaten it =/ The SNES one "A Link to the past" is my favorite. I liked the GB one alot too since it reminded me of the SNES one. Still haven't played the GBC ones. On N64 I loved "Ocerina of Time", the second N64 one "Majoras Mask" lost my interest fast. I still haven't played the GC one "Wind Waker" ; ; I bet I would like it tho.

Mega Man I have played from 1-most of the X series. The classic Nintendo ones are the best IMO. Mega Man 3 for NES is my favorite, and Mega Man X is my second. There isn't one Mega Man game I dislike...just some I like more than others. Hawt series. That release that has all the old school Mega Mans you can play on PS2 or GC is a great buy ^^.

Super Mario ownnnns! I got NES when i was in 1st grade? Right around when it came out. The Mario Series has always been a big love of mine since day 1. I remember when the movie "The Wizard" came out and they showed Mario 3 on it. I was in awe and LOOOVED that movie just b/c of that part. OMG when that came out I did everything I could to make my parents happy so they would rent it for me. I still remember how hard it was to find SM3 for rent lol. They didn't buy it for me for a long time. NES games cost alot back then. Mario Series kept getting better and better. SNES one was so fun and the N64 one is still my favorite. I could play that game today and enjoy myself alot. The GC one lost my interest fast.

Mortal Kombat was and probably still is my favorite arcade game. I remember spending countless hours at the arcade playing this. I was such an addict. No fighting game has ever sucked me in like this did. I got VERY good at the arcade...and much like Yarr said with Street Fighter, I used to spank the older kids at Mortal Kombat in the arcade. I thought I was so cool lol. The later ones that came out were fun. Mortal Kombat 3 would be my favorite. And the "Mortal Kombat Trilogy" for N64 was the best console release of it IMO. I got very good at that version and had lots of fun beating all my friends XD.
